Enclomiphene half life

7-10hrs half life. So I say it would be totally clear after a week (7days).

There is conflicting data about this on the web. According the the FDA, you're looking at 5 days. READ HERE

To totally eliminate Enclomiphene Clomiphene Citrate (Clomid) from your system, you're going to be closer to 30 days. When I was getting off of Enclomiphene Clomiphene Citrate, it took just over two weeks for the side-effects I was dealing with to resolve 95% of the way, and another 2 weeks before they were completely gone without any intermittent issues.

Re-read the post, and we are talking about different things. Apologies. If the OP was taking Enclomiphene Citrate and not Clomiphene Citrate (Clomid), then your original post should be accurate. When I read his post I read clomiphene and responded based on my experience with Clomiphene Citrate (Clomid). If OP was on Enclomiphene Citrate, then your advice to give it a week is probably pretty spot on. It has a MUCH shorter half-life.

Understanding Your Hormones

Estradiol (E2)

A form of estrogen produced from testosterone. Important for bone health, mood, and libido. Too high can cause side effects; too low can affect well-being.

DHT

Dihydrotestosterone is a potent androgen derived from testosterone. Affects hair growth, prostate health, and masculinization effects.

Free Testosterone

The biologically active form of testosterone not bound to proteins. Directly available for cellular uptake and biological effects.
